Automatische Spracherkennung

Aus cryptofutures.trading
Zur Navigation springen Zur Suche springen

Automatische Spracherkennung

Automatische Spracherkennung: Ein Überblick über den Prozess
Automatische Spracherkennung: Ein Überblick über den Prozess

Die Automatische Spracherkennung (ASR), oft auch als Spracherkennung bezeichnet, ist die Fähigkeit eines Computers, menschliche Sprache in Text umzuwandeln. Dies ist ein komplexes Feld, das sich mit den Schnittstellen zwischen Linguistik, Informatik und Signalverarbeitung befasst. Während die Idee schon lange existiert, hat die moderne ASR dank Fortschritten in Maschinellem Lernen, insbesondere im Bereich des Deep Learning, enorme Fortschritte gemacht. In diesem Artikel werden wir die Grundlagen der ASR, ihre Funktionsweise, Anwendungen, Herausforderungen und die aktuelle Entwicklung, einschließlich der Bedeutung von Daten für das Training von Modellen, detailliert untersuchen. Wir werden auch untersuchen, wie ASR-Technologien indirekt Bereiche wie den Krypto-Handel beeinflussen können.

Grundlagen der Automatischen Spracherkennung

ASR ist nicht einfach nur das Aufzeichnen von Sprache und das Transkribieren dessen, was gesagt wurde. Es handelt sich um einen mehrstufigen Prozess, der eine Vielzahl von Herausforderungen bewältigen muss. Diese Herausforderungen umfassen Variationen in Akzenten, Sprechgeschwindigkeit, Hintergrundgeräuschen und der natürlichen Ambiguität der Sprache.

Der grundlegende Prozess der ASR lässt sich in folgende Schritte unterteilen:

  • Akustische Analyse: Der rohe Audiosignal wird aufgenommen und in seine grundlegenden akustischen Merkmale zerlegt. Dies beinhaltet die Analyse von Frequenzen, Amplituden und anderen akustischen Eigenschaften, die für die Unterscheidung verschiedener Laute (Phoneme) relevant sind.
  • Merkmalsextraktion: Aus dem akustischen Signal werden relevante Merkmale extrahiert, die zur Unterscheidung von Phonemen verwendet werden können. Gängige Merkmale sind Mel-Frequenz-Cepstrum-Koeffizienten (MFCCs) und Perzeptuelle lineare Vorhersage (PLP).
  • Phonetische Modellierung: Diese Phase beinhaltet die Verwendung von statistischen Modellen, um die Beziehung zwischen akustischen Merkmalen und Phonemen zu modellieren. Hidden Markov Models (HMMs) waren lange Zeit der Standardansatz, werden aber zunehmend durch Deep Neural Networks (DNNs) ersetzt.
  • Sprachmodellierung: Das Sprachmodell bestimmt die Wahrscheinlichkeit, dass eine bestimmte Abfolge von Wörtern in einer bestimmten Sprache vorkommt. Es hilft, Mehrdeutigkeiten aufzulösen und die korrekte Transkription zu wählen. N-Gramm-Modelle und Rekurrente Neuronale Netze (RNNs) sind gängige Ansätze.
  • Dekodierung: Der Dekodierungsprozess kombiniert die Informationen aus dem phonetischen Modell und dem Sprachmodell, um die wahrscheinlichste Abfolge von Wörtern zu finden, die dem eingegebenen Audiosignal entsprechen.

Geschichte und Entwicklung

Die Geschichte der ASR reicht bis in die 1950er Jahre zurück, als die ersten Systeme entwickelt wurden. Diese frühen Systeme waren jedoch sehr begrenzt in ihrer Leistungsfähigkeit und konnten nur eine kleine Anzahl von Wörtern erkennen.

  • 1950er Jahre: Frühe Experimente mit Maschinen, die einzelne Ziffern oder einfache Befehle erkennen konnten.
  • 1960er Jahre: Entwicklung von HMMs, die eine wichtige Grundlage für die ASR-Technologie bildeten.
  • 1970er Jahre: Verbesserungen in der akustischen Modellierung und der Spracherkennung.
  • 1980er Jahre: Entwicklung von kontinuierlicher Spracherkennung, die es ermöglichte, ganze Sätze zu transkribieren.
  • 1990er Jahre: Einführung von DNNs, die die Genauigkeit der ASR erheblich verbesserten.
  • 2000er Jahre – heute: Rasante Fortschritte im Bereich des Deep Learning, insbesondere durch die Verwendung von Convolutional Neural Networks (CNNs) und Transformer-Modellen, wie z.B. BERT und Whisper.

Moderne ASR-Technologien

Moderne ASR-Systeme verwenden in der Regel eine Kombination aus DNNs und RNNs, um sowohl die akustische Modellierung als auch die Sprachmodellierung zu verbessern. Transformer-Modelle haben in den letzten Jahren besonders viel Aufmerksamkeit erregt, da sie in der Lage sind, lange Abhängigkeiten in der Sprache besser zu erfassen.

  • Deep Neural Networks (DNNs): DNNs werden verwendet, um die Beziehung zwischen akustischen Merkmalen und Phonemen zu modellieren.
  • Recurrent Neural Networks (RNNs): RNNs, insbesondere Long Short-Term Memory (LSTM) und Gated Recurrent Unit (GRU) Netzwerke, werden verwendet, um die zeitliche Abhängigkeit in der Sprache zu modellieren.
  • Convolutional Neural Networks (CNNs): CNNs werden verwendet, um lokale Muster in den akustischen Merkmalen zu erkennen.
  • Transformer-Modelle: Transformer-Modelle, wie BERT und Whisper, haben sich als besonders effektiv bei der ASR erwiesen, da sie in der Lage sind, den Kontext der Sprache besser zu erfassen und lange Abhängigkeiten zu modellieren. Whisper, entwickelt von OpenAI, ist ein bemerkenswertes Beispiel für ein ASR-Modell, das auf einer riesigen Menge an Daten trainiert wurde und eine hohe Genauigkeit aufweist.

Anwendungen der Automatischen Spracherkennung

Die Anwendungen der ASR sind vielfältig und reichen von alltäglichen Anwendungen bis hin zu spezialisierten industriellen Anwendungen.

  • Sprachassistenten: Siri, Alexa, Google Assistant und andere Sprachassistenten verwenden ASR, um Sprachbefehle zu verstehen und auszuführen.
  • Diktier-Software: ASR wird in Diktier-Software verwendet, um Sprache in Text umzuwandeln.
  • Callcenter: ASR wird in Callcentern verwendet, um Gespräche zu transkribieren und zu analysieren.
  • Untertitelung: ASR wird verwendet, um automatisch Untertitel für Videos und Filme zu generieren.
  • Medizinische Transkription: ASR wird in der medizinischen Transkription verwendet, um Arztgespräche und medizinische Berichte zu transkribieren.
  • Suchmaschinen: Sprachsuche wird durch ASR ermöglicht.
  • Sicherheitsanwendungen: Sprachgesteuerte Zugangskontrollsysteme.

Herausforderungen der Automatischen Spracherkennung

Trotz der enormen Fortschritte in der ASR gibt es immer noch eine Reihe von Herausforderungen, die bewältigt werden müssen.

  • Akzente und Dialekte: ASR-Systeme können Schwierigkeiten haben, Akzente und Dialekte zu verstehen, die sich von den Daten unterscheiden, auf denen sie trainiert wurden.
  • Hintergrundgeräusche: Hintergrundgeräusche können die Genauigkeit der ASR erheblich beeinträchtigen.
  • Homophone: Wörter, die gleich klingen, aber unterschiedliche Bedeutungen haben (z.B. "Meer" und "mehr"), können zu Fehlern in der Transkription führen.
  • Ambiguität: Die natürliche Ambiguität der Sprache kann es schwierig machen, die korrekte Bedeutung eines Satzes zu bestimmen.
  • Sprechgeschwindigkeit und Artikulation: Schnelles Sprechen oder undeutliche Artikulation können die Genauigkeit der ASR beeinträchtigen.
  • Datenschutz: Die Sammlung und Verarbeitung von Sprachdaten wirft Datenschutzbedenken auf.

Die Bedeutung von Daten für das Training von Modellen

Die Leistung eines ASR-Systems hängt stark von der Qualität und Quantität der Daten ab, auf denen es trainiert wurde. Je mehr Daten verfügbar sind, desto besser kann das System lernen, die Beziehung zwischen Sprache und Text zu modellieren. Darüber hinaus ist es wichtig, dass die Trainingsdaten repräsentativ für die verschiedenen Akzente, Dialekte und Sprechstile sind, die das System in der Praxis erwarten wird.

  • Datenaugmentation: Techniken zur Erzeugung neuer Trainingsdaten aus vorhandenen Daten.
  • Transferlernen: Die Verwendung eines vortrainierten Modells, das auf einer großen Menge an Daten trainiert wurde, als Ausgangspunkt für das Training eines neuen Modells.
  • Feinabstimmung: Die Anpassung eines vortrainierten Modells an eine spezifische Aufgabe oder Domäne.

ASR und Krypto-Handel: Indirekte Verbindungen

Obwohl ASR nicht direkt im Krypto-Handel eingesetzt wird, gibt es indirekte Verbindungen. Zum Beispiel können ASR-Technologien in Nachrichtendiensten und Social-Media-Monitoring-Tools verwendet werden, um Stimmungen in Bezug auf Kryptowährungen zu analysieren. Diese Stimmungsanalysen können dann von Händlern verwendet werden, um fundiertere Handelsentscheidungen zu treffen. Darüber hinaus können ASR-gestützte Chatbots Kundensupport für Krypto-Börsen und -Wallets bereitstellen.

Zukünftige Trends

Die Entwicklung der ASR wird sich voraussichtlich weiterhin rasant fortsetzen. Einige der wichtigsten Trends sind:

  • Verbesserte Modelle: Weiterentwicklung von DNNs, RNNs und Transformer-Modellen, um die Genauigkeit und Robustheit der ASR zu verbessern.
  • Selbstüberwachtes Lernen: Entwicklung von Modellen, die ohne große Mengen an gelabelten Daten lernen können.
  • Sprachgesteuerte Geräte: Zunahme der Verwendung von sprachgesteuerten Geräten in verschiedenen Anwendungen.
  • Echtzeit-ASR: Entwicklung von ASR-Systemen, die in Echtzeit arbeiten können.
  • Personalisierte ASR: Entwicklung von ASR-Systemen, die sich an die Stimme und den Sprechstil eines bestimmten Benutzers anpassen können.

Siehe auch

Externe Links


Empfohlene Futures-Handelsplattformen

Plattform Futures-Merkmale Registrieren
Binance Futures Hebel bis zu 125x, USDⓈ-M Kontrakte Jetzt registrieren
Bybit Futures Permanente inverse Kontrakte Mit dem Handel beginnen
BingX Futures Copy-Trading Bei BingX beitreten
Bitget Futures USDT-gesicherte Kontrakte Konto eröffnen
BitMEX Kryptowährungsplattform, Hebel bis zu 100x BitMEX

Trete unserer Community bei

Abonniere den Telegram-Kanal @strategybin für weitere Informationen. Beste Gewinnplattformen – jetzt registrieren.

Teilnahme an unserer Community

Abonniere den Telegram-Kanal @cryptofuturestrading, um Analysen, kostenlose Signale und mehr zu erhalten!